A New Clonal Selection Immune Algorithm with Perturbation Guiding Search and Nonuniform Hypermutation
A new clonal selection immune algorithm with perturbation guiding search and non-uniform hypermutation (nCSIA) is proposed based on the idea of perturbed particle swarm algorithm and non-uniform mutation.
